AI Summary

  • Appropriates $5,501,910.00 from the State General Fund to the Board of Trustees of State Institutions of Higher Learning for operation and maintenance of the Forest and Wildlife Research Center for fiscal year 2022 (July 1, 2021 - June 30, 2022).

  • Authorizes $1,264,064.00 in special source funds for the Center's expenses, including $303,005.00 from the Education Enhancement Fund and $50,000.00 from the Capital Expense Fund.

  • Prohibits use of general funds to replace any federal funds or other special source funds withdrawn from salary authorizations.

  • Requires the agency to submit its Fiscal Year 2023 budget request in the same format and level of detail as the Fiscal Year 2022 request.

  • Directs preference be given to Mississippi Industries for the Blind when purchasing commodities or equipment with equal bids on price, quality, and service.

Legislative Description

Appropriation; IHL - Mississippi State University - Forest and Wildlife Research Center.
